His mind has a Dead Zone, a microscopic part of his brain that has been damaged. It concerns Johnny Smith, who is injured in an accident and remains in a coma for nearly five years. Two years later in an unconnected incident in Iowa, a young door to door Bible salesman named Greg Stillson, suffering emotional issues and dreaming of greatness, vindictively kicks an aggressive dog to death.The story skips to 1970.
